PRESIDENT Gloria Macapagal-Arroyo on Wednesday signed into law Republic Act (RA) 9492, which moves certain holidays to the nearest Monday.
Under the new law, the following holidays would be moved to the nearest Monday: Araw ng Kagitingan (April 9); Labor Day (May 1); Independence Day (June 12); National Heroes Day (last Sunday of August); Bonifacio Day [...]

MANILA — President Gloria Macapagal-Arroyo on Wednesday ordered government agencies to prepare for a possible drought in Metro Manila and Luzon if the dry spell being experienced since June persists until August.
Arroyo gave the order after getting a briefing from disaster officials shortly after her speech before the National Multi-Stakeholder Dialogue on Disaster Risk Reduction [...]
